Output 55668c531f81793b53b8a6ff55b4f2fa821bbdb3af50e6507d79d5db66f2aa90:3

value
15882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9c1199ff004cedf37ac780a2e914d65c8ce1484 OP_EQUAL
address
3Nzzh52KKwJZVfqTrnpFewFxFZWBDYTPFt
transaction
55668c531f81793b53b8a6ff55b4f2fa821bbdb3af50e6507d79d5db66f2aa90
confirmations
9169
spent
true